Germany-based luxury fashion brand Escada, a portfolio company of US-based sponsor Regent, has filed for insolvency, according to a filing with the Munich district court dated 2 September 2020.
Germany-based luxury fashion brand Escada, a portfolio company of US-based sponsor Regent, has filed for insolvency, according to a filing with the Munich district court dated 2 September 2020.